Other achievements
Stockton notes that Dulsco experienced a remarkable year, which saw the launch of a range of services and solutions, including:
- Paper Pulp Moulding Plant: The company’s paper pulp moulding facility is the first of its kind in the region. The facility repurposes wastepaper collected from its operations into new products, such as bedpans and kidney trays for the medical sector, cup holders and meat trays for the food industry, egg trays for the poultry sector, and seed pots for the agricultural industry.
- Oil Re-Refinery Plant: Dulsco commissioned a state-of-the-art waste Oil Re-Refinery Plant in Jebel Ali Free Zone for the oil and marine sectors in 2021, where oily waste is recovered and processed using the latest technology. It is one of the most advanced plants in the GCC region and meets all MARPOL and international standards.
- The New Old & Reloved by Dulsco: The company’s upcycling initiative, The New Old & Reloved by Dulsco, is in line with the UAE’s efforts to promote sustainability and protect the environment. “All the items available for sale are made from recycled materials which go through a transformation journey from waste to new and improved modern statement pieces,” explains Stockton. “This not only reduces the need to use new or raw materials to produce new furniture, but also results in a reduction in air and water pollution, as well as greenhouse gas emissions.”
- Material Recovery Facility: Dulsco’s manual sorting plant was launched in 2013 and within a few years exceeded its capacity of 40 tons per day. As such, a state-of-the-art material recovery facility, which is capable of processing in excess of 80,000 tons of material per annum, was launched earlier this year.
